    APC lauds emergency rule in Rivers, blames Fubara

    The All Progressives Congress (APC) has defended President Bola Tinubu’s declaration of a state of emergency in Rivers State, insisting that Governor Siminalayi Fubara is solely responsible for the political crisis that led to the intervention.

    In a statement released on Tuesday, the APC’s National Publicity Secretary, Felix Morka, accused Fubara of undermining democracy in the state, citing his demolition of the Rivers State House of Assembly and governing without legislative oversight as measures that rendered the state ungoverned.

    “When he brazenly demolished the Rivers State House of Assembly, Fubara destroyed the very foundation of democracy in the state.

    “When he ‘governed’ the state without a legislature, Fubara ended government in the state.

    “When he expended state funds without valid legislative appropriation, Fubara stripped himself of all constitutional protections of the office of Governor,” the statement read.

    Morka opined that governance cannot function without the coexistence of the executive, legislative, and judicial arms, stressing that Fubara’s actions left the state in constitutional limbo.

    “There cannot be a governor without a legislature and the judiciary.

    “All three arms of government, although separate in their constitutional powers, must co-exist to have a government known to the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ria.

    “As the Supreme Court confirmed, there was no government in the state, and there had not been a government since Fubara destroyed the state legislature,” the APC stated.

    The APC maintained that Tinubu’s intervention was not only necessary but constitutionally backed to restore governance and protect lives and property in Rivers.

    “By his reckless actions, Fubara asked for and set the stage for this outcome.

    “The declaration of a state of emergency by President Bola Ahmed Tinubu was a necessary, constitutionally backed measure to protect lives and property and extend governance to the good people of Rivers State.

    “The safety and well-being of the people is paramount at this time and must trump all political considerations,” Morka declared.

    The APC reiterated its support for the president’s decision, praising Tinubu for taking prompt steps to prevent a total breakdown of law and order in the state.

    “Again, President Tinubu has demonstrated courage and leadership in forestalling a looming breakdown of law and order in the state,” the statement concluded.
